adverb B1 property
1

in a skilled, businesslike way

In a way that is careful, skilled, and correct for work.

รูปแบบการใช้: to [do something] professionally
ข้อผิดพลาดที่พบบ่อย:
Learners often say *"He handled it very professional"* instead of *"He handled it very professionally"*. Remember: *professional* is an adjective (a professional person), and *professionally* is an adverb (do something professionally). Another mistake is using *professionally* where *politely* or *formally* would be better; *professionally* always suggests a work or job context.

adverb B2 relation
2

in one’s role at work

About someone in their work life, not in their personal life.

รูปแบบการใช้: to know [someone] professionally
ข้อผิดพลาดที่พบบ่อย:
Learners sometimes confuse *professionally* with *profession* and say things like *"My professionally is teacher"* instead of *"My profession is teaching"* or *"I am a teacher"*. Another mistake is using *professionally* where *at work* or *in my job* is clearer, for example writing *"Professionally, I am stressed"* instead of *"At work I am stressed"*.

adverb B2 relation
3

as a paid profession, not hobby

As your main paid job, not just for fun.

รูปแบบการใช้: to [play/do/practice something] professionally
ข้อผิดพลาดที่พบบ่อย:
Learners sometimes say *"He is a footballer professional"* instead of *"He is a professional footballer"* or *"He plays football professionally"*. Remember that *professional* is usually before the noun (a professional player), and *professionally* comes after the verb (plays professionally). Another mistake is using *professionally* for any paid work, even small side jobs; it usually suggests a main career or high-level activity.
